CEC Kargil calls on Chief Secretary J&K UT to discuss various issues pertaining to people of Kargil

 

Jammu, January 30, 2024: Chairman/CEC, LAHDC, Kargil Dr Mohd Jaffer Akhoon today called on Chief Secretary of Jammu and Kashmir at Civil Secretariat in Jammu.

 

CEC discussed in detail various issues ranging from students, employees of PSUs and inhabitants of Kargil Colonies in Jammu.

 

CEC, LAHDC Kargil urged for handing-over the land by Jammu Development Authority to LAHDC at an earliest for construction of Kargil House at Channi Jammu as all the formalities for acquisition has been completed with the JDA.

 

Dr Akhoon advocated for special provisions to ensure reservation for Kargil students in universities and colleges across Jammu and Kashmir, enhancing educational opportunities for the youth of Kargil in view of the discontinuation of the available provisions after reorganization of erstwhile J&K State.

 

Addressing the living conditions of inhabitants in Kargil Colonies especially at Bathindi Jammu, CEC asked for necessary provision of basic amenities and the allocation of land for a graveyard at Narwal Bala Bathindi, catering to the essential needs of the residents.

 

The Chairman/CEC brought to the forefront the challenges faced by employees in Public Sector Undertakings (PSUs), including the State Finance Corporation etc. in getting the service and monetary benefits to them after reorganization of the J&K State. Resolving these issues is integral to ensuring the welfare of the workforce.

 

The meeting also covered discussions on various issues related to SKUAST Kargil Ladakh.

 

Individual issues of some persons hailing from Kargil were also taken up by the CEC with the Chief Secretary and requested for their redressal keeping in view the hardships being faced by them.

 

The Chief Secretary assured for thorough examination of the issues taken by the CEC, and assured to take-up with the concerned authorities for the resolution at an earliest possible time.
